Controlling the Excited State Charge Transfer in DMABN Using Shaped Femtosecond Pulses

Not Accessible

Your library or personal account may give you access

Abstract

The ability of multiphoton intrapulse interference (MII) to regulate the formation of the twisted charge transfer state in DMABN upon three-photon excitation is explored and monitored via fluorescence.
